    Nice trip. That ling is a toad.

    I go on the Endeavor for the 1.5 day Colonett trips in the winter and that has to be one of the more underrated trips and your description of the boat and crew reminded me of them, including the full size toilets. In fact, I've been on a trip in January where I got 7 yellows plus limits of rockfish. Can't beat that. And those yt are homeguard fish so they fight like crazy and they have the extra cold water fat in the flesh that makes them taste way bettter than any kelp patty summer fish.

    Fish the heavy iron in the morning for yt and then you have the rest of the afternoon for rockfish. A nice dinner and a full nights sleep on the way back. Perfect trip in my book. Nice job.
